San Jose Composite is a youth mountain bike team made up of 6th to 12th grade students from various South Bay schools. We are part of the NorCal Cycling League which is part of the National Interscholastic Cycling Association (NICA). Our goal is to get more kids on bikes and learn lifelong skills, all while enjoying nature. The official season runs from December through May, which includes four race weekends where we compete against other Northern California teams. The season ends with High School League Championships against schools from both East Bay and Central conferences. Practices are Tuesdays, Thursdays, and Saturdays. All abilities are welcome!
